The DiM bioTHÉraPiES (DiM for Domaine d’intérêt Majeur) is a network of about 170 research teams working in the field of gene and cell therapy, regenerative medicine, stem cells, and transplantation, in the région ile-de-France (Paris region).The DiM was created in 2008 at the instigation of the regional council of ile-de-France to provide financial and organisational support to regional academic research teams:
• PhD fellowships • Post-doctoral fellowships
• Scientific event organisation • Purchase of laboratory equipment
• Set up of infrastructure for common platforms
Ourresearchprogramme’sfocus:develop and define applications of stem cells, of gene and cell therapy, and of transplantation in human medicine.

SPP1230 is an interdisciplinary, multicentric research Priority Programme of the German research Council (DFG) with the mission to investigate “mechanisms of gene vector entry and persistence”. The projects investigate basic mechanisms of cell entry, episomal maintenance or chromosomal insertion of transgenes, and the cellular and systemic responses to genetic cell modification. The overall aim of this network is to improve efficiency, predictability and biosafety of genetic therapy with a focus on hematopoietic cells.

orgenesis is a development stage company with a novel therapeutic approach in the treatment of diabetes by correcting malfunctioning organs with new functional tissues created from the patient’s own existing organs. orgenesis employs a molecular and cellular approach directed at converting liver cells into functional insulin-producing cells as a treatment for diabetes. This new therapeutic approach is called autologous insulin Producing (aiP) cell transplantation.

Increasing numbers of gene therapy studies have demonstrated therapeutic efficacy, in particular for the treatment of rare monogenetic diseases. However, the broader use of gene therapy is currently precluded by the occurrence of adverse events. Understanding the basic mechanisms of vector-mediated gene delivery and cell modification will be key to improving the safety and also the efficacy of gene therapy.
The Research Priority Program 1230 “Mechanisms of Gene Vector Entry and Persistence” of the German Research Council (DFG) was initiated in 2006 to address these core questions. Specifically, projects in the area “Vector Fate” investigate aspects of early interaction between vectors and their target cells, such as vector entry, episomal persistence or chromosomal insertion of transgenes, while projects of the area “Cell Fate” focus on deciphering the factors that determine the fate of gene-modified cells in the organism.
To comprehensively tackle these research topics, projects belonging to the fields of virology, cell biology, haematology, bioinformatics and mathematical modelling were selected by an international board of reviewers. Coherence and connectivity of this multidisciplinary research consortium are ensured by extensive internal and external networking, and through organising and supporting national and international congresses..

Guided tour of the historic city of Versailles, passinG by the palace Duration 2h30. Times to be arranged for each group: meet with your guide at the entrance of the Palais des Congrès.
the city of versailles was laid out as a setting for the Palace and is rich in buildings of great interest to visitors.
the saint-louis quarter, built on the site of louis Xiii’s former deer park, is today one of the city’s historic focal points. laid out somewhat in the form of a chessboard around its magnificent cathedral, it is also remarkable for its “carrés”, small houses with typically Xviiith century mansard roofs, and for the royal Kitchen garden created by the garden designer de la Quintinie between 1678 and 1683.
the notre-Dame quarter was a new town created at the instigation of louis Xiv in his desire to embellish the approaches to the Palace. visitors enjoy leisurely strolls here in the heart of the city, the streets lined with interesting shops and buildings such as the théâtre Montansier, the Church of notre-Dame, the statue in the emblematic Place Hoche, the Hôtel du Baillage in the antiques area and the market hall in the Place du Marché.
Guided tour of the palace of Versailles: the KinG’s and Queen’s apartments and the hall of mirrors Duration 90 minutes every lunch time, starting at 12h30.
Meet with your guide at the entrance of the Palais des Congrès. enter the private residence of the sun King and discover the King’s apartments dedicated to the theme of the planets.
enjoy sumptuous surroundings in which gold and marble form a harmonious decor. Walk the length of the Hall of Mirrors, now more dazzling than ever before. the recently restored glittering mirrors and candelabras reinforce the magical and prestigious spectacle of the long line of scintillating giltwork. Continue through the elegant Queen’s apartments and the bedchamber of Marie-antoinette.

La Voie de l’écuyerGala dinner—Sunday 28 October 2012—19.30
n unforgettable evening in the Royal Stables at the Château de Versailles.
Choreographed by Bartabas, La Voie de l’Ecuyer evokes the Académie: learning and appropriating tradition and passing on expertise.
Carrousel of the Lusitanians, sorraias with long reins, fencing on horseback and equestrian improvisations are performed to the sound of selected passages of music by Bach.
The show is followed by drinks and a visit to the Royal Stables. Finished by Jules Hardouin Mansart in 1683 and restored in 2003, the
stables are in perfect harmony with the architecture of the time.
And finally, a delicious standing dinner in The Ring, a showcase of wood and mirrors, designed like an opera house and subtly lit by Murano glass chandeliers.You will just have experienced the show sat on the wooden tiers in this very same place and you are now having dinner on the golden sand where the horses were dancing less than one hour earlier.
